Video:The Century of Drought

the century of drought

drought threatening the lives of millions will spread across half the land surface of the earth in the coming century because of global warming, according to new predictions from britain's leading climate scientists.

extreme drought, in which agriculture is in effect impossible, will affect about a third of the planet, according to the study from the met office's hadley centre for climate prediction and research.

Video:Half-century in Mental Asylum a Mistake

half-century in mental asylum a mistake

more than half-a-century ago, machal lalung was thought to be insane and sent to a mental asylum in india's remote northeast

a few months ago, he was set free after the national human rights commission found that healthcare authorities had made a mistake and lalung suffered only from epilepsy.

lalung's confinement for 54 years has shocked rights activists and mental health experts in a country where it is not uncommon for people to be branded insane and locked up in homes or asylums for months, if not a few years.

"machal lalung's case was not in our knowledge but once it was brought to our notice, we immediately completed all legal formalities to secure his release," assam's home minister rokybul hussain told reuters.

"i am really sorry for him," he said.

that comes as small consolation for the 77-year-old frail tribal man, who was 23 when he was sent to the state-run mental hospital in the assamese city of tezpur.

fifty-four years with psychiatric patients has dulled his senses, made him forget his family, his tribal dialect and even the taste of the food he liked.

his life before entering the asylum is nothing but a blip in his memory. so is the story of how and who brought him to the mental home. doctors who treated lalung have retired and records about him are missing.

today lalung said he awaits peace in death.

"i feel sad at what happened to my life but there is no use grumbling now. i am just waiting for death," he told reuters at his nephew's home in silchang village, about 55 miles east of assam's main city of guwahati.

"initially, i used to miss my family and always begged my wardens to send me home. but they never listened to me," he said with tears in his eyes.

lalung's only family members -- his father and elder sister -- are dead. he lives with his sister's son who grew up listening to stories about his uncle's disappearance.

it was in fact the nephew who managed to trace lalung after a man from their village had gone to the same mental hospital for treatment and saw lalung.

"it was very difficult to stay with insane people in the same room but gradually i got used to it," lalung said.

today, despite his poor health, lalung likes to work in a small vegetable garden outside the house, carrying a spade and a pouch containing a tobacco and betel nut snack to chew.

although there were many women in the hospital, lalung never tried to make friends with them or consider marriage.

"who would want to marry an insane woman?" he asks.

Video:BBC - The Century Of Self Part 1

bbc - the century of self part 1

part 1: happiness machines. the story of the relationship between sigmund freud and his american nephew, edward bernays. bernays was one of the main architects of the modern techniques of mass-consumer persuasion, using every trick in the book, from celebrity endorsement and outrageous pr stunts, to eroticising the motorcar. by satisfying the inner irrational desires that his uncle had identified, people could be made happy and thus docile. it was the start of the all-consuming self which has come to dominate today's world.

Video:BBC - The Century Of Self Part 2

bbc - the century of self part 2

part 2: the engineering of consent. this programme explores how those in power in post-war america used freud's ideas about the unconscious mind to try and control the masses. politicians and planners came to believe freud's underlying premise - that deep within all human beings were dangerous and irrational desires and fears. they were convinced that it was the unleashing of these instincts that had led to the barbarism of nazi germany. to stop it ever happening again they set out to find ways to control this hidden enemy within the human mind.

Video:BBC - The Century Of Self Part 3

bbc - the century of self part 3

in the 1960s, a radical group of psychotherapists challenged the influence of freudian ideas in america. they were inspired by the ideas of wilhelm reich, a pupil of freud's, who had turned against him and was hated by the freud family. he believed that the inner self did not need to be repressed and controlled. it should be encouraged to express itself.

Video:BBC - The Century Of Self Part 4

bbc - the century of self part 4

the final episode in this series. both new labour, under tony blair, and the democrats, led by bill clinton, used the focus group, which had been invented by psychoanalysts, in order to regain power. they set out to mould their policies to people's inner desires and feelings, just as capitalism had learnt to do with products.
